64bitgraphs is a term that has emerged in discussions related to computer graphics and potentially data visualization, referring to graphical representations or data structures that utilize 64-bit addressing. This contrasts with older systems that might have been limited to 32-bit addressing. The primary advantage of 64-bit addressing in this context is the ability to handle significantly larger amounts of data or memory. For graphs, which can grow to be very large and complex, especially in fields like artificial intelligence, social network analysis, or large-scale simulations, 64-bit addressing allows for the representation of more nodes, edges, and associated attributes.
